I've got 2 RAID volumes on one array setup like this:

3 x 1TB HD103UJ
volume00 = 100GB RAID0
volume01 ~ 2TB RAID5


now, let's say a drive fails & I replace it. What happens? everything back to as it was, or is it complicated by having two volumes with different RAID levels?
 
I take it you are using Matrix Raid?

But for sure the data on the Raid 0 volume is gone for good if any of the drives fail. The data on the RAID 5 volume should still be there.
 
ok, that makes sense. losing the RAID0 is fine for this, but I was hoping the RAID5 could be rebuilt. thanks for the quick reply!
